Two dominant guards in Jamiah Fontenberry and Aaliyah Youngblood are getting ready to go toe-to-toe. The Inderkum Tigers will head out on the road to take on the Monterey Trail Mustangs at 5:30 p.m. on Wednesday. Inderkum is looking to tack on another W to their three-game streak on the road.
Last Thursday, Inderkum had to suffer through a rough 81-43 loss at the hands of Antelope. While losing is never fun, Inderkum can't take it too hard given the team's big disadvantage in MaxPreps' California basketball rankings (they are ranked 210th, while Antelope is ranked 93rd).
Despite the defeat, Inderkum saw an underclassman step up: Breahn Flood scored 17 points along with six rebounds. Flood is on a roll when it comes to points, as she's now scored 17 or more in the last three games she's played. Another player making a difference was Tianna Honrada, who scored eight points.
Meanwhile, Monterey Trail can now show off eight landslide victories after their most recent contest on Friday. They simply couldn't be stopped as they easily beat Burbank 67-11 on the road. Monterey Trail pushed the score to 58-8 by the end of the third, a deficit Burbank had no chance of recovering from.
Inderkum's loss dropped their record down to 22-6. As for Monterey Trail, they have been performing well recently as they've won four of their last five matchups, which provided a nice bump to their 16-10 record this season.
Inderkum was taken down by Monterey Trail 81-30 in their previous meeting back in December of 2022. That match was all but decided by halftime, at which point Inderkum was down 46-19.
